"Harewood is one of several houses in the vicinity of Charles Town, West Virginia, built for members of the Washington family. The house was designed by John Ariss for Samuel Washington in 1770. Washington moved from his farm on Chotank Creek in Stafford County, Virginia, to Harewood, accumulating 3,800 acres (1,500 ha) by the time he died in 1781." (Wikipedia October 11, 2012)Acquisition
